Featured Ingredients for the Ultimate Strawberry Apple Pie
Creating an exceptionally delicious pie starts with selecting the highest quality ingredients. Here’s a more detailed exploration of the components that make our strawberry apple pie truly unforgettable and burst with flavor:
- Apples: For pie baking, the choice of apple variety is crucial. We highly recommend using a tart apple that possesses a firm texture and holds its shape well during the baking process. Granny Smith apples are our top recommendation, as their bright acidity provides a delightful tang that beautifully balances the sweetness of the other ingredients and prevents the pie from being overly sweet. Honeycrisp apples are another fantastic option, known for their crisp texture and balanced sweet-tart flavor. For a more complex and nuanced flavor profile, consider using a blend of two to three different apple varieties, combining tartness with sweetness and varying textures.
- Strawberries: The key to achieving an incredible, vibrant strawberry flavor in your pie lies in using fresh, ripe, and exceptionally juicy strawberries. Strawberries harvested during their peak season, especially those sourced from a local farmers’ market, will offer the most intense, sweet, and aromatic berry notes, truly elevating the pie’s overall taste and infusing it with summery brightness. Avoid using underripe or overly soft strawberries, as they won’t contribute the desired flavor or texture.
- Oat Crumble Topping: Our signature crumble topping is crafted from a harmonious and thoughtfully balanced blend of ingredients, each playing a vital role. Rolled oats are essential, providing a wonderful chewy texture and a subtle, nutty flavor that complements the fruit perfectly. All-purpose flour acts as a binder, ensuring the crumble holds together beautifully. Brown sugar is chosen for its deep, molasses-rich sweetness and caramel-like undertones, which are far more complex than white sugar. Unsalted butter is crucial for creating that rich, golden, and undeniably crumbly consistency that makes the topping so addictive. Finally, a touch of sea salt is added to expertly balance and enhance all the sweet flavors, preventing the topping from being cloyingly sweet.

Ingredients for Our High-Protein Pie Crust:
- 1.25 cups all-purpose flour
- ½ tablespoon brown sugar
- ½ teaspoon sea salt
- ¼ cup unsalted butter, kept very cold and cut into small cubes
- ¼ cup 4% cottage cheese
- ¼ cup cold water (have a little extra on hand, just in case)
How to Make Our High-Protein Pie Crust: A Step-by-Step Guide
- Process Dry Ingredients & Butter: Start by adding the all-purpose flour, brown sugar, sea salt, and the very cold, cubed unsalted butter to the bowl of a food processor. Pulse the ingredients together using short bursts until the butter is broken down into small, pea-sized pieces and the mixture resembles a coarse meal. This ensures a flaky crust.
- Incorporate Cottage Cheese: Next, add the cottage cheese to the food processor. Pulse a few more times, just until the cottage cheese is combined with the flour and butter mixture. At this stage, the mixture should still look crumbly, but it should not appear wet.
- Add Cold Water & Form Dough: With the food processor running on a low setting, slowly drizzle in the cold water, adding one tablespoon at a time. Continue processing just until a ball of dough begins to form. It’s crucial not to overmix the dough; stop as soon as it comes together into a cohesive ball.
- Prepare for Rolling: Carefully transfer the freshly formed dough onto a lightly floured work surface. Gently work it with your hands to form it into a circular shape, then flatten it slightly into a disc.
- Roll the Dough: Using a rolling pin, evenly roll out the dough into a 12-inch circle. Aim for a consistent thickness, ensuring it’s thin enough to fit comfortably into your pie pan but robust enough to handle without tearing.
- Transfer to Pie Pan: Carefully transfer the rolled-out dough into a 9-inch pie pan. Trim any excess dough from the edges and crimp the edges decoratively as desired. Once your homemade crust is perfectly nestled in the pan, you can proudly continue with step 4 of the main strawberry apple pie recipe instructions.
Storage Tips to Keep Your Strawberry Apple Pie Fresh
To ensure your delightful strawberry apple pie remains fresh, flavorful, and maintains its optimal texture, it’s essential to store it correctly. After the pie has cooled completely, cover it loosely with plastic wrap or aluminum foil and place it in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h and delicious for approximately 3-4 days. While it might still be edible beyond this period, the crust and the fruit filling tend to become a little softer and more watery, losing some of their original appeal. For the absolute best eating experience, we recommend enjoying your pie within this suggested timeframe. If you wish to savor a slice later, individual portions can be gently reheated in the microwave for a short burst or in a conventional oven at a low temperature until warmed through, restoring some of its fresh-baked charm.

Strawberry Apple Pie Recipe
This magnificent strawberry apple pie, featuring a truly delightful homemade oat crumble topping, is designed for ultimate ease thanks to the clever use of a store-bought crust. It represents the perfect fusion of classic comfort and a fresh, fruity twist, making it an ideal dessert for any season. Prepare to enjoy every sweet, tart, and gloriously crumbly bite!
By: Emily Richter
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Cook Time: 45 minutes
Total Time: 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ings: 8 generous slices

Ingredients
For the Pie Filling:
- 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
- 5 medium Granny Smith apples, peeled, cored, and uniformly sliced into ¼-inch pieces
- ½ cup packed light br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on ground cinnamon (find quality cinnamon on Amazon)
- ⅛ teaspoon ground nutmeg (purchase nutmeg on Amazon)
- ⅛ teaspoon ground clove
- 2 cups fresh, ripe strawberries, hulled and halved
- 3 tablespoons cornstarch (essential for thickening)
- 1 store-bought 9-inch pie crust, unbaked
For the Crumble Topping:
- ¾ cup old-fashioned rolled oats (shop for rolled oats at Target)
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our (get all-purpose flour on Amazon)
- ¼ cup packed light brown sugar
- ¼ teaspoon sea salt
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ened to room temperature
Instructions: Your Step-by-Step Guide to Baking Perfection
- Prepare Your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to a precise 350°F (175°C). This ensures the oven is at the correct temperature for even baking from the start.
- Sauté the Apples: Heat a large nonstick pan with high sides over medium heat. Add the 1 tablespoon of unsalted butter and allow it to melt completely. Introduce the sliced apples to the pan and cook them, stirring occasionally, for 5-10 minutes. This crucial step helps to soften the apples slightly and begins to concentrate their flavors, preventing a watery filling and ensuring they are tender when the pie is fully baked.
- Mix the Fruit Filling: Transfer the slightly softened apples to a large mixing bowl. Add the ½ cup brown sugar,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, ground clove, the fresh halved strawberries, and the cornstarch. Gently toss all the ingredients together using a spoon or your hands until the fruit is evenly coated with the sugar and spices. The cornstarch is vital here, as it will act as a thickening agent for the fruit juices as the pie bakes.
- Assemble the Pie: Carefully transfer the apple and strawberry fruit filling into your store-bought 9-inch pie crust. Distribute the fruit mixture evenly across the bottom of the crust, ensuring there are no large gaps.
- Craft the Crumble Topping: To prepare the delicious and crunchy crumble topping, combine the rolled oats, 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our, ¼ cup brown sugar, and ¼ teaspoon sea salt in a separate medium-sized bowl. Add the softened 4 tablespoons of unsalted butter to these dry ingredients. Using a fork, your fingertips, or a pastry blender, “cut” the butter into the dry mixture until it forms coarse, sandy crumbs. The goal is a crumbly texture, not a smooth paste.
- Top and Bake (Initial): Evenly sprinkle the prepared crumble topping over the fruit filling in the pie crust. Ensure the entire surface of the fruit is covered. Place the pie in the preheated oven and bake for an initial 25 minutes.
- Continue Baking (Covered): After the first 25 minutes, carefully remove the pie from the oven. At this point, the edges of the pie crust might be starting to brown. Gently cover only the crimped edges of the pie crust with aluminum foil to prevent them from becoming overly dark or burnt. Return the pie to the oven and continue baking for another 20 minutes, or until the fruit filling is bubbling thickly (indicating it’s cooked through and the cornstarch has activated) and the crumble topping is a beautiful golden brown.
- Cool and Set: Once baked to perfection, remove the pie from the oven and transfer it to a wire rack on your countertop. This is a critical step: allow the pie to cool completely for at least 1 hour. This extended cooling period is essential for the filling to properly set and thicken, ensuring clean slices. For an even firmer set and easier slicing, you can refrigerate the pie overnight and serve it chilled the next day.
Expert Tips & Notes for Crafting Your Best Strawberry Apple Pie
- Selecting Your Apples: While we highly recommend Granny Smith apples for their ideal balance of tartness and firm texture, don’t hesitate to experiment! Honeycrisp apples are another fantastic substitute, offering a delightful sweet-tart flavor and excellent structure. You can also mix varieties for a more complex flavor profile.
- The Homemade Crust Alternative: For those who love the satisfaction of a completely homemade dessert, this recipe adapts wonderfully to a scratch-made crust. As mentioned earlier, our high-protein pie crust recipe is a tested and delicious option. A quick reminder of its components and method:
- Ingredients: You’ll need 1.25 cups all-purpose flour, ½ tablespoon brown sugar, ½ teaspoon sea salt, ¼ cup very cold, cubed unsalted butter, ¼ cup 4% cottage cheese, and ¼ cup cold water.
- Method: Combine flour, brown sugar, salt, and butter in a food processor, pulsing until crumbly. Add cottage cheese and pulse until just combined. With the processor running, slowly add cold water, 1 tablespoon at a time, until the dough forms a ball. Transfer to a floured surface, shape into a circle, then roll to a 12-inch diameter. Place in a 9-inch pie pan and proceed with step 4 of the main recipe instructions.
- Preventing a Soggy Bottom: To ensure your pie crust remains delightfully crisp and avoids becoming soggy, several factors are key. Pre-cooking the apples slightly helps to release some moisture before baking. The cornstarch in the filling is crucial for thickening fruit juices. Most importantly, ensure your pie cools completely before slicing; this allows the filling to properly set and firm up.
- Perfect Golden Crumble: For an extra golden-brown and crispy crumble topping, you can lightly brush the top with a tiny bit of melted butter mixed with a pinch of sugar before baking. Keep an eye on it during the last minutes of baking to prevent over-browning.
- Serving Suggestions: This strawberry apple pie is a masterpiece on its own, but it reaches new heights when paired with complementary toppings. Consider a generous scoop of premium vanilla bean ice cream, a dollop of freshly whipped cream, or a luxurious drizzle of warm homemade caramel sauce for an unforgettable dessert experience.
- Making Ahead & Freezing: You can certainly prepare and bake this pie a day in advance. Once baked, allow it to cool completely before covering and refrigerating. To serve, gently reheat in a low oven if desired. For longer storage, you can freeze individual slices, well-wrapped, for up to 2-3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ator and reheat before serving.
